New Horizons Career Development Solutions is proud to offer CompTIA courses and training to help you prepare for CompTIA <br />certifications or advance your skills. CompTIA is an internationally -recognized association representing the technology <br />community. CompTIA has developed specialized certification programs which assure employers of a candidate's basic technology <br />skills. <br />CompTIA A+ is a program curriculum sponsored by CompTIA that increases the knowledge and technical competency of entry-level computer <br />service technicians. A+ covers two main areas of competency: The Essentials class is followed by: IT Technician, Remote Support Technician, <br />and Depot Technician. A+ is a non -vendor, non -product specific program. It provides industry -recognized valuable knowledge that may open <br />doors with prospective employers or leads to job advancement opportunities. CompTIA Network+ validates the knowledge and skills of <br />networking professionals. It is an international, vendor -neutral certification that recognizes a technician's ability to describe the features and <br />functions of networking components and to install, configure and troubleshoot basic networking hardware, protocols and services. CompTIA <br />Security+validates the knowledge and skills of a professional in the field of security, one of the fastest -growing fields in IT. Security + proves <br />competency in system security, network infrastructure, access control and organizational security. CompTIA Cloud Essentials Not since the <br />emergence of the World Wide Web has a single technology prompted such a significant shift in how businesses operate. At the simplest level, <br />Cloud computing changes the way customers interact with their data and applications.
